AlphaGeo is a cutting-edge platform that utilizes artificial intelligence to provide enterprise-level geospatial predictive analytics, effectively converting intricate climate, socioeconomic, demographic, and market information into practical insights for informed investing and strategic planning. By leveraging a cloud-based SaaS model, it simulates and refines global climate risks—such as heat stress, wildfires, flooding in coastal and inland areas, hurricane winds, and drought—across various future timelines (2025, 2035, 2050, 2100) and emission scenarios (including SSP245, SSP370, SSP585, and a unique acceleration scenario), offering analysis at an exceptionally detailed geographic scale that spans from specific coordinates to postal codes. Furthermore, the platform identifies and maps adaptation resources, including seawalls, reservoirs, green infrastructure, and emergency services, enabling users to evaluate their resilience capabilities comprehensively. In addition, AlphaGeo provides supplementary data tools such as a Climate Risk & Resilience Index and Financial Impact Analytics, which aid in modeling operational expenses, capital expenditures, insurance costs, and beyond, thereby enhancing decision-making processes in the face of environmental uncertainties. Ultimately, this innovative platform empowers organizations to make more resilient and strategic choices in an ever-changing climate landscape.

ENVI-met is a three-dimensional microclimate simulation tool designed for various purposes, including urban development, architectural design, and enhancing energy efficiency, by taking into account all relevant climate factors rather than focusing on just one. This software can model different climate scenarios, encompassing both daytime and nighttime temperatures, humidity levels, wind speeds, and solar radiation in urban areas. Additionally, it allows for the exploration of how various building materials, like glass and stone, impact the microclimate of their surroundings. By predicting how alterations in urban design influence both the microclimate and the thermal comfort of urban dwellers, ENVI-met serves as a vital resource for cities around the globe. Given the significant challenges posed by climate change, developing healthier and more resilient urban environments has become increasingly important. Therefore, ENVI-met is instrumental in evaluating the potential impacts of new constructions, green spaces, and urban planning initiatives, enabling stakeholders to make well-informed decisions that promote sustainability and improve community well-being. This capability underscores the software's relevance in fostering innovative solutions for contemporary urban challenges.
